Description
An automatic analysis system was developed to analyze 90Sr radioactivity in environmental sample. The analysis method was followed to the manual compiled by the Ministry of Education, Culture, Sports, Science and Technology. In this research, the procedure of the Sr analysis before milking procedure of 90Y was separated to three groups such as 1) wet decomposition, 2) chemical separation, and 3) ion exchange. The system needed to be improved in each group after the previous paper. In the wet deposition system, a heating program of hot plate was separated to two steps from one step to prevent bumping. Moreover, air spraying nozzle was added to the system. Next, stirring function of stirrer was added to the chemical separation system to make a distribution solution uniform. Finally, liquid surface detecting system was added to the ion exchange system. The improved analysis system was used in 90Sr concentration measurement in seaweed sample. The obtained concentration was consistent with the concentration analyzed by worker. Therefore, the automatic analysis system was improved to analyze 90Sr in an ashed environmental sample, successfully. (author)
